Giants Dominate Eagles 34-17 on Thursday Night Football

The New York Giants showcased a dominant performance against the Philadelphia Eagles, winning 34-17 in a thrilling Thursday Night Football matchup. This victory marked a significant turnaround for the Giants, as they improved their record to 2-4. Meanwhile, the Eagles fell to 4-2, suffering their second consecutive loss of the season.

Key Highlights from the Game

  • Cam Skattebo was a standout player, scoring three touchdowns with runs of 4, 1, and 1 yard.
  • Skattebo finished the game with 98 rushing yards on 19 carries.
  • Rookie quarterback Jaxson Dart completed 17 of 25 passes, totaling 195 yards with one touchdown.
  • Dart also gained 58 yards rushing, adding another touchdown on the ground.
  • Wide receiver Wan’Dale Robinson contributed significantly with six receptions for 84 yards and a touchdown.
  • Giants’ cornerback Cor’Dale Flott made a pivotal interception, returning it 68 yards to the Eagles’ 23-yard line.

Game Statistics

Team Points Total Yards
New York Giants 34 366
Philadelphia Eagles 17 339

Eagles’ Struggles and Stats

The Eagles had a challenging night with two critical fourth-quarter turnovers. Quarterback Jalen Hurts completed 24 of 33 passes for 283 yards, including one touchdown and one interception. He also added a rushing touchdown to his game stats.

  • A.J. Brown led the Eagles’ receiving corps with six catches for 80 yards.
  • Dallas Goedert contributed nine receptions for 110 yards and a touchdown.
  • Running back A.J. Dillon was involved in a crucial fumble, which was recovered by the Giants’ Dru Phillips.
